Martha Phillips

Martha Phillips is a Forensic Nurse Examiner with the Providence Intervention Center for Assault & Abuse in Everett, Washington. She has been a nurse for nearly 20 years, and has spent the past 10 years focusing her time and energy on forensic nursing. She has also worked with the Harborview Abuse & Trauma Center in Seattle, Washington, as a SANE trainer for nurses throughout Washington State, and worked in early 2025 as the Interim Forensic Nursing Manager at the Norton Sound Health Corporation in Nome, Alaska. She is a member of the Washington State SAFE Advisory Group; a TeleSANE nurse for GW Medical Faculty Associates out of Washington DC; and is a trainer for the Alaska Comprehensive Forensic Training Academy, based out of the University of Alaska-Anchorage. In her free time she heads out into the North Cascades and walks up very large hills at a very slow pace.
